To enter characters that aren't on your keys, you probably want to use the 'compose' method. This is part of X, so it works for all apps. Once you start using it, you can forget about app-specific hacks.
First you need to decide which key(s) will be used for composing. I have <> keys, so I use them, but you may want to use something like AltGr if you have a typical PC keyboard.
To find the code generated by a key, run xev and then press the key. On my keyboard, pressing the right 'alt' key generates code 113.
Now you need to tell X to use this key as a compose key, using something like this:
xmodmap -e 'keycode 113 = Multi_key'After doing this, pressing the compose key and then a combination of other keys will generate the characters you're after. For example: Compose + e + " generates ë (lowercase e with an umlaut).
Now you may add the above xmodmap invocation to your ~/.xinitrc or ~/.xsession or both, to have the setting ready when you next log in.

I once went through the hassle of setting up my US keyboard in XFree 3.x to emulate Windows' US-International layout (I had become very accustomed to it). One thing I quickly learned is that using Compose is uncomfortably clumsy, and usually didn't work the way I expected it to. That's when I found about XKeycaps, a little X program written using libXaw that allows the user to produce an xmodmap file visually. I eventually did something like this:
IIRC, XF4 comes with a "us_intl" layout that is similar ("XkbLayout('us_intl')" in XFree86config, I think), but too many things were different from what I expected that I still kept using my old xmodmap file. It does provide for a good starting point, however; you won't have to do as much with xmodmap as a result.
